Best Classes for Hardcore (HC)
S-Tier: Mercenary, Warrior
A-Tier: Sorceress, Witch, Monk
B-Tier: Huntress
C-Tier: Ranger
Mercenary and Warrior are durable, prioritizing survivability over DPS—essential for HC mode. Ranger is weaker due to low health.

Best Classes for Solo Self-Found (SSF)
S-Tier: Mercenary
A-Tier: Warrior, Witch
B-Tier: Huntress, Monk, Sorceress
C-Tier: Ranger
SSF rewards versatility, self-sustain, and balanced DPS. Pure glass-cannon classes like Ranger are riskier.

Class Highlights
Mercenary: Versatile ranged combat with elemental control; tactical playstyle.
Sorceress: Glass-cannon AoE powerhouse; mana-intensive, fragile up close.
Monk: Agile melee fighter; skill-intensive, relies on precise combos.
Ranger: Pinpoint accuracy, tactical movement; excels at single-target damage.
Huntress: Fast-paced, spear-focused combat; highly mobile, risky early.
Witch: Minion summoner; excels at strategic play but less direct damage.
Warrior: Tanky frontline; high survivability, limited mobility and AoE.
